Personalized Medication Blends: The Power of Compounding

Pharmaceutical compounding allows for the synthesis of medications tailored to specific patient needs. This process involves mixing ingredients in precise proportions to obtain a customized formula that addresses a specific health needs. Compounded medications can provide benefits such as enhanced bioavailability, adjustable dosages, and the ability to create medications in different forms to suit individual preferences.

  • Moreover, compounded formulas can be specifically helpful for patients who have challenges swallowing pills, require medications in specific potencies, or experience allergies to common additives found in commercially available drugs.
  • Simply put, compounded formulas offer a versatile approach to medication treatment by allowing pharmacists to work with with physicians and patients to develop personalized solutions that optimize patient care.

A Patient-Centric Solution for Modern Medicine

Compounding pharmacies offer a unique service within the healthcare landscape. Unlike conventional pharmacies that primarily distribute pre-manufactured medications, compounding pharmacies focus on creating customized medications based on individual patient requirements. This personalized approach allows pharmacists to address specific patient profiles, often producing improved outcomes.

From adjusting dosage forms for patients with trouble consuming medications to creating customized topical creams addressing specific skin concerns, compounding pharmacies empower a more targeted and effective therapy.
